Transaction 51430cc08e895a5a7ba804fad2d8e2cb4724308842ef0b20e2b325f150f7bb2e

1 Input
2 Outputs
  • 51430cc08e895a5a7ba804fad2d8e2cb4724308842ef0b20e2b325f150f7bb2e:0
  • value  4437402
    address  14DkVJWASatszr4ThPzuBacZU2cPtRG1YY
  • 51430cc08e895a5a7ba804fad2d8e2cb4724308842ef0b20e2b325f150f7bb2e:1
  • value  7575000
    address  15XFgq618uLjRukqFUTZNkpRgQdyaGYyZ1